What happens when the Dallas-area influencer ‘normalizing’ the 9-to-5 quits his day job
The Influencer Who Dared to Ditch the 9-to-5: Meet Hubslife
What’s Happening?
Connor Hubbard, aka Hubslife, is saying goodbye to his traditional 9-to-5 job to focus entirely on his influencer career. Known for his relatable day-in-the-life content, Hubbard’s decision marks a shift from the “normal guy with a 9-5” persona that made him famous. The move raises questions about the sustainability of influencer lifestyles and the appeal of normalcy in content creation.
Where Is It Happening?
The story is centered in the Dallas area, where Hubbard has built a considerable following.
